Lockfile bash script array

Chapter Arrays. Newer versions of Bash support one-dimensional arrays. Array elements may be initialized with the variable[xx] notation. Alternatively, a script may introduce the entire array by an explicit declare -a variable statement. To dereference (retrieve the contents of) an array element, use curly bracket notation, that is, ${element[xx]}. What is the simplest/best way to ensure only one instance of a given script is running - assuming it's Bash on Linux? What is the best way to ensure only one instance of a Bash script is running? [duplicate] @GeorgeYoung Removing lock file at the end of script only if . Array of arrays in bash. Ask Question 7. I'm attempting to read an input file line by line which contains fields delimited by periods. I want to put them into an array of arrays so I can loop through them later on. For tricks how to simulate them, see Advanced Bash Scripting Guide. share | improve this answer. answered Sep 7 '12 at

Lockfile bash script array

This article describes locking with common UNIX® tools. the same script could perform locking (because when it checked, the lockfile wasn't. The idiom to do this in shell is to create a lock file or directory. . Solaris 6 and 7 ( but not Solaris 8+), and PDKSH v 99/07/ on Linux. Abort shell scripts if a command fails. Arrays. Not supported by POSIX sh, except for this feature: you can loop through bash and zsh support named arrays: LOCKFILE=~/.lock/www.pilgrimriders.com (if! flock -n 9; then echo " Couldn't lock. Here is a list of useful scripting (mainly bash oriented) tricks. It loops through an array of command names and checks they are available using the Simply, when the script exits, the trap is run and the lock file is deleted. Introduction to bash arrays and bash array operations. #!/bin/bash .. # Intialize the Child Process List (array) CPLIST=() # Max concurrent child processes MAXCP=6 # Worker loop to spawn and. Little scripting help (checking variables against array in bash) | Discussion. www.pilgrimriders.comle' 'Library/Preferences/www.pilgrimriders.com'. cat www.pilgrimriders.com declare -a Unix=('Debian' 'Red hat' 'Suse' 'Fedora'); echo ${# Unix[@]} #Number of elements in the array echo ${#Unix}. Unofficial Shell Scripting Stylesheet .. Loading the contents of a script into an array; Embedded arrays and indirect references; Through the use #+ of appropriate lockfiles it can be run on several machines #+ concurrently . lockfile - Unix, Linux Command Manual Pages (Manpages), Learning fundamentals of UNIX and Linux in simple and easy steps: A beginner's tutorial.Array of arrays in bash. Ask Question 7. I'm attempting to read an input file line by line which contains fields delimited by periods. I want to put them into an array of arrays so I can loop through them later on. For tricks how to simulate them, see Advanced Bash Scripting Guide. share | improve this answer. answered Sep 7 '12 at Thanks for the link! I read that eval is not a recommended way to go since you can inject bad stuff in it, or even do some stupid stuff yourself if not careful what you evel.I will consider swaping it for another solution, even though this script will only be used by myself. – Qben May 8 '12 at Chapter Arrays Newer versions of Bash support one-dimensional arrays. Array elements may be initialized with the variable[xx] notation. Alternatively, a script may introduce the entire array by an explicit declare -a variable statement. To dereference (find the contents of) an array element, use curly bracket notation, that is, ${variable[xx]}. Chapter Arrays. Newer versions of Bash support one-dimensional arrays. Array elements may be initialized with the variable[xx] notation. Alternatively, a script may introduce the entire array by an explicit declare -a variable statement. To dereference (retrieve the contents of) an array element, use curly bracket notation, that is, ${element[xx]}. How to do locking a file from a shell script? [duplicate] I searched "bash lock file" and found this: How do I synchronize (lock/unlock) access to a file in bash from multiple scripts? Why “a lock file is the best approach if the resource is not a regular file, so . Bash, the Bourne Again Shell, it's the default shell on practically all major linux distributions: it is really powerful and can be also considered as a programming language, although not as sophisticated or feature-reach as python or other "proper" www.pilgrimriders.com this tutorial we will see how to use bash arrays and perform fundamental operations on them. First, did you want to allow the script to execute even if another copy is running, so long as they have different arguments? Without knowing what the script does and what the argument is I can't know if that's sensible, but in general it looks like you're buying trouble. Second, using a lockfile is common, but subject to a race condition. Bash Array. In this Bash Tutorial, we shall learn how to declare, initialize and access one dimensional Bash Array, with the help of examples. Also, we shall look into some of the operations on arrays like appending, slicing, finding the array length, etc. Bash Array Declaration. What is the simplest/best way to ensure only one instance of a given script is running - assuming it's Bash on Linux? What is the best way to ensure only one instance of a Bash script is running? [duplicate] @GeorgeYoung Removing lock file at the end of script only if . Hi, I am new to this forum, could any one please help me to understand the LOCKFILE command with an example and what exactly it is used for and how it is used. Thanks Reshu | The UNIX .

see the video Lockfile bash script array

Array Operations in BASH - English, time: 6:56
Tags: English input method apk s, Re flex politics of dancing s, Fexplorer for nokia c2-01 no network, Kamisama kiss manga software, Six guns pc xp

0 thoughts on “Lockfile bash script array

Leave a Reply

Your email address will not be published. Required fields are marked *